Kevin Johnson deems Sacramento's arena deal, vetted by NBA, a competitive advantage in effort to keep #SacKings:
Does the mayor think Sacramento & Seattle are essentially on the same track as far as their arena projects are concerned?
"Absolutely not. Our deal was approved a year ago, No. 1. So that’s one year right there. No. 2, we in our community don’t have lawsuits coming at us and other challenges. And again, I’m not - this has nothing to do with Seattle from my vantage point - but I feel the fact that we have land that we control is another important (point). We have two sites that we’re considering where they’re both controlled either by the city or private.
Those are very, very critical components to be able to have a competitive advantage. We have that. We have the site locked up and under control. We have the dollars identified and we have it in a very, what we think, a strategic place in our downtown area - whether it be at the railyards site or whether it be at downtown plaza. So again, knowing that the NBA has approved this already, that (it) is already been approved a year ago at All-Star game in Orlando. Those are competitive advantages that are real for Sacramento and those are essentially facts that you can’t dispute."
